ComfyBrace Copper Infused Compression Gloves combine copper nylon and spandex in a lightweight, moisture-wicking fabric that delivers continuous gentle compression. Designed fingerless for full hand mobility, these gloves alleviate pain and swelling from arthritis, carpal tunnel, tendonitis, and poor circulation. Suitable for men and women, they offer a snug, ergonomic fit with durable construction and a lifetime replacement guarantee.
